FacestockFacestock physical properties
1 Mil Clear Print-Treated Polyester is a highly transparent film facestock featuring excellent tear strength, heat resistance, dimensional stability, and chemical resistance. Print treatment is designed to enhance printability with a variety of printing processes.

AdhesiveAdhesive physical properties
S730 is a clear solvent acrylic permanent adhesive for general purpose industrial applications. Features good intial tack and ultimate adhesion to a wide variety of substrates including medium to low surface energy plastics, and high shear for minimal cold flow or ooze characteristics.

LinerLiner physical properties
50#SCK is a bleached, super-calendered paper stock with very good diecutting and matrix stripping properties. Supplied with an Anti Block Coating ("ABC") on the backside of the liner to control adhesive and label transfer to the backside of the liner in finished, wound rolls. This liner should not be used in fanfolded label applications and is not recommended for back printability.

Printing and Converting
The surface treatment is designed for printing by flexography with most solvent and some water based inks. Specially formulated inks are normally not needed, however, testing is recommend prior to final ink selection. Suitable for thermal transfer printing applications with select ribbons and printer models. This product can be die cut and stripped at moderate speeds on standard web-fed presses. Sample labels in a variety of shapes have been successfully dispensed and applied with standard labeling systems.

RoHS 3 (EU 2015/863)
The Fasson® product listed above meets the requirements specified by the European Union Directive Restriction of Hazardous Substances Directive 2002/95/EC, 2011/65/EU (RoHS 2) and as amended by (EU) 2015/863 (RoHS 3) .The heavy metals and phthalates called out in this directive are not intentionally used in the manufacture of Fasson® products and the totallevel of any incidental contamination of said substances in these products would be less than 100 ppm.

Environmental Performance: Chemical Resistance test results
The performance results are based on 4 hour immersions at room temperature unless otherwise noted (gasoline is 1 hour). Samples were applied to stainless steel panels and conditioned for 24 hours before immersion and evaluated immediately upon removal. Adhesion measured at 180° peel.
